Technical requirements and standards for solar container connectors

Technical requirements and standards for solar container connectors

International Standards: IEC 62852 provides international standards for solar connectors, covering connectors for use in DC circuits of photovoltaic systems with rated voltages up to 1,500V DC and rated currents up to 125A per contact, while TUV certification ensures compliance. Today’s connectors meet stringent safety standards, including UL certification and National Electric Code (NEC) compliance, ensuring both performance and safety in photovoltaic applications.
